by Ruth Hogan
First published 2019
Tilda flees London for her childhood home, the eccentric Paradise Hotel. As she unravels her mother Queenie's secrets, the hotel's colorful residents offer unexpected wisdom. Through the lens of Tilda's grieving heart, we witness the magic and melancholy of family, love, and belonging.
